true mandrel bending machines cost upwards of $30k+, so most shops do NOT have them, but a good exhaust shop can bend a pipe without "crush" bends, where the pipe gets reduced(too much) when bending. personally, unless you've got a muffler that you REALLY LIKE, I'd just get a cat-back exhaust system and be done with it, less bends, and the design is done for you.
